Laser-cut keys

Laser-cut keys, also known as Side winder keys are the most advanced technology in car keys that provide an extra blanket of security for your vehicle. They are produced using the latest key cutting machines which require a trained locksmith to operate. They are also more durable and tougher to pick than traditional mechanical cut keys. These keys feature a distinct groove that makes them appear different from traditional keys. They are also thicker and can fit through the lock both ways. They have been nicknamed side-winder keys due to these reasons.

They are a bit more expensive than traditional keys, however they add a layer of security. Unlike traditional keys, which have notches on both sides, laser-cut keys have a groove in the middle. This design makes it more difficult to copy and increases the security of your vehicle.

Traditional Keys

Car keys have come a long way since their humble beginnings. They now have sophisticated remote controls and advanced safety features, such as sound warnings for a forceful entry. However the loss of a key can be a major hassle especially in the middle of an incredibly busy day and have to arrange for an emergency roadside assistance or locksmith. There are a variety of places where you can quickly and easily get your key duplicated.

The majority of hardware stores and big box home improvement stores offer key duplication services. These services are generally less expensive than obtaining a key by a locksmith local to you. The process can be carried out at home and takes just some minutes. You can also buy key accessories, including rings, hiders and key chains, to secure your keys and prevent them from accidentally getting lost.

Auto parts stores are a great place to get your car key cutting service near me keys cut. AutoZone and NAPA provide key-cutting services to replace traditional keys for your vehicle in the event that they're damaged or lost. A representative will choose the appropriate blank key for your vehicle's year of manufacture, year of manufacture and model. Then the key cutting machine follows the original contours of your current key to create an identical duplicate of the key you lost.

You can also find key-cutting services at certain department store, grocery stores, chains, and drug stores. Some Kmart stores, for instance have kiosks for minuteKEY that can copy keys from household and other kinds of keys including high-performance, brass and bottle opener keys. The kiosks are able to create padlock keys as well as access cards.

Some major chain hardware stores, such as Ace Hardware and Menards, offer key-cutting services in their stores. These stores can duplicate house and office standard keys and also certain fobs and car keys. Contact them to find out what they offer.

Transponder keys

Transponder keys are used in a lot of modern automobiles. They have a microchip embedded into the head. This kind of car key isn't copied in like the traditional key, therefore you will need to visit a locksmith that specializes in this type of service. A transponder key is equipped with a special microchip that transmits an low-level signal when it is inserted in the ignition. The signal is read by a device inside your car's computer. The computer then matches the serial number in your car's database with the one in the mobile key cutting service. If the match is successful the car will start. If it fails the engine turns off. The process is extremely fast and there is a very low chance that your key will be removed because of the immobilizer.

Transponder keys, also called Chip keys or VATS keys (Vehicle Anti-Theft System) They have been around since mid-1980s. Their goal was to stop car theft which has been a major issue in the US for decades. Transponder keys are designed to make it impossible for thieves to steal your vehicle and they do a fantastic job at that. When the key is put in the ignition, the chip sends out an electronic signal that contains an encrypted "password." If the code matches that in your car's computer it starts the car. If the code does not match, it stops the engine.

The only downside to this technology is that if your key is compromised, it will need to be changed. This will cost more than a typical key replacement. It is essential to have a spare transponder.

Transponder keys make it harder for thieves steal your vehicle. You'll be able to prove that the car belongs to you if someone tries to steal it. It's still possible to steal the car, but it takes much more time and effort than it did in the past.
